 In 2020 the number of cases of Dengue Hemorrhagic Fever in Indonesia until the 49th week reached 95,893 cases and caused the death of around 661 people. This study aims to obtain the bestformula buccal film by optimizing the concentration of HPMC K15M and Na. CMC and evaluation of the characterization ofpreparations buccal film with 3 variations of concentration ratios against 3 formulas on HPMC K15M and Na polymer excipients. CMC include F1 0.67% : 0.33% ; F2 0.65% : 0.5% ; F3 0.33% : 0.67%. Research methods carried out bylaboratory experiments in vitro include optimization and manufacture ofpreparations buccal film and evaluation of the characterization ofpreparations buccal film. The results obtained by the three formulas met the standard with formula 3 being the best formula based on the results of viscosity 578.667±35.85, pH of wet mixture 6.24±0.08, folding resistance >300, surface pH 6.85±0.026, uniformityweight film 6 mg±0.22,thickness uniformity film 0.03±0.009 which resulted infilm a clear white, smooth and dry surface. Thus, it was concluded that from the 3 formulas with variations in the concentration of HPMC K15M and Na.CMC, the best formula was found in formula 3 and the results of the characterization evaluation met the requirements with the smallest standard deviation value.
